How downloading in the browser actually works

You paste a public link, our server asks the platform for the media it points to, and the finished file comes back to your browser as an ordinary download. Nothing is installed, and nothing is captured from your screen.

Nothing to install

The whole flow happens in the page you are already on, so it is identical on a phone, a tablet and a desktop — Chrome, Safari, Firefox and Edge all behave the same. No extension, no APK, no desktop app.

MP4 that plays anywhere

Files come back as MP4 with H.264 video and AAC audio: the most widely playable combination there is. It opens on phones, laptops, smart TVs and in common editors without codec packs or converters.

Sound included

YouTube splits picture and sound above 720p, and Reddit does it on nearly everything. Both streams are fetched and merged before the file reaches you — which is why clips saved here are not silent.

Quality is a ceiling

You pick a maximum up to 1080p and the original decides the rest: ask for 1080p on a 720p upload and you get 720p. Prefer just the soundtrack? Switching to audio returns a 192 kbps MP3.

What links work?

Public YouTube videos and Shorts, Instagram Reels and video posts, TikTok videos and share links, X (Twitter) video posts, Facebook videos and Reels, and Reddit posts that contain video.

Is Simple Video Downloader really free?

Yes. There is no account, no trial and no paywall. Paste a public link and download the file.

Can I download just the audio?

Yes. Switch the format to Audio only (MP3) and Simple Video Downloader extracts the soundtrack server-side into a standard MP3 file.

Can I download private videos?

No. Simple Video Downloader does not sign into accounts or open private, paid, age-restricted or protected videos.

Do you need my platform login?

Never. You paste a public link, not your password.

Can I choose 1080p?

You can request up to 1080p. If the original is lower, or the platform exposes a different format, that is what will be available.

Why did my link fail?

The post may be private, removed, restricted, photo-only, temporarily unavailable or affected by a platform change.
